Thanks everyone. I will give GSam a try. I thought I remembered that it had issues with Kit Kat, but maybe I am wrong about that.
 
Thanks everyone. I will give GSam a try. I thought I remembered that it had issues with Kit Kat, but maybe I am wrong about that.

There are no issues, but it is less useful - KitKat will not expose as much data to battery monitoring apps like GSAM as was available in JB.
 
Doesn't making it a system app get around that? Need to be rooted with WP off.
